Corpsmen Work With Australians in a Search and Rescue Training Exercise B-Roll
AFN - Iwakuni
June 24, 2014 | 8:33
Medical Staff from Marine All Weather Fighter Attack Squadron 242 train with their Australian counterparts during a Search and Rescue in support of Exercise Southern Frontier 2014. Corporal Anthony Rayis strapped in to bring you the story. Also available in high definition.
